Output 28e629b51419821158302ddc47d65dd01e50aeb50b55d18608599f636ed9b76e:1

value
698285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 758e1bcba195daca128b3670cd8f90db4391d6cb OP_EQUAL
address
3CQbDs7fpdV2VWNxK2fdigsNmc8m49kUoi
transaction
28e629b51419821158302ddc47d65dd01e50aeb50b55d18608599f636ed9b76e
spent
true